Part Time (Substitute)/ Seasonal (School Year) Crossing Guard
Lower Makefield Township is seeking responsible, dependable, and community-minded individuals to serve as substitute This on-call position provides coverage when full-time crossing guards are unavailable. Substitute crossing guards play a critical role in protecting children and ensuring safe pedestrian crossings to and from school.
This is a flexible, community-focused role ideal for individuals looking for part-time, as-needed work that truly makes a difference.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ities
- Respond to on-call assignments when coverage is needed.
- Assist school children and pedestrians in safely crossing roadways.
- Monitor traffic flow and roadway conditions at assigned posts.
- Identify and report hazardous or unsafe conditions to proper authorities.
- Maintain and properly use all safety equipment provided.
- Follow traffic laws and departmental procedures.
- Act professionally when interacting with children, parents, and the public.
- Work under the supervision of the Police Department.
- Report dangerous situations to school officials or Police personnel.
Working Conditions
- Outdoor work in all weather conditions.
- Standing for extended periods of time.
- Working near and along active roadways.
- Flexible, on-call scheduling based on coverage needs.
Qualifications & Requirements
- Must pass a background investigation.
- Ability to stand and walk for long periods.
- Good vision and hearing.
- Ability to remain alert and calm in high-traffic situations.
- Ability to understand and follow traffic laws and instructions.
- Must be able to hold and use a handheld stop sign.
- Strong judgement and situational awareness.
- Ability to communicate clearly in English.
- Calm, professional demeanor.
- Physically capable of working in outdoor conditions.
Equipment & Training
- All required safety equipment and uniforms provided.
- Training provided by the Police Department.
- Reflective safety gear and traffic control equipment issued.

Full-Time Public Works Mechanic
The Lower Makefield Township Department of Public Works has an immediate opening for a full-time public works mechanic. Interested applicants must have the ability and willingness to work overtime, including mandatory availability for all forecasted winter and severe weather emergency events.
Applicants are expected to be self-motivated with strong organization and leadership traits. General duties include but are not limited to service, repair and maintenance of all Township owned vehicles, trucks, and equipment. This includes all light and heavy-duty gasoline and diesel, equipment and machinery. Maintaining inventory of replacement and repair parts. Maintaining records on all vehicle and equipment maintenance. Maintaining inventory and required documentation/inspections for Township owned and operated gasoline and diesel fueling systems. Performing PA State Inspections on Township owned vehicles. Qualified applicants must have a valid Commercial Driver’s License (CDL) Class A (or ability to obtain within 1 year) and a Class 7 PA Certified Vehicle Safety Inspector License (or ability to obtain within 1 year). Salary and benefits shall be in accordance with the most current Collective Bargaining Agreement.
